Yueyue Hou is a leading researcher at the intersection of pediatric healthcare and humanoid robotics, with a primary focus on developing adaptive robotic systems for pain management in children. Her most-cited work, "Adaptive Humanoid Robots for Pain Management in Children" (2021, 6 citations), addresses a critical gap in pediatric care: the challenge of accurately assessing and managing pain in children undergoing repeated or prolonged acute procedures. Hou’s research demonstrates that adaptive humanoid robots can serve as effective, non-pharmacological interventions, reducing procedural distress and mitigating risks such as traumatic medical stress, heightened pain responses to subsequent procedures, and the development of chronic pain. By integrating real-time behavioral and physiological feedback, her work pioneers a compassionate, technology-driven approach to pediatric pain relief.
